FASTWYRE BRINGS FAST FIBER-OPTIC NETWORK TO WARRENSBURG
Fastwyre Broadband, a cutting-edge fiber provider with reliable and affordable services across America, announced it will begin providing a robust fiber-optic broadband network to residents and businesses in Warrensburg, Mo. Fastwyre is committed to expanding in Missouri as it plans to bring service to the communities of La Monte, Nevada, and Sedalia in the coming months.

MODOT KANSAS CITY TO HOST PUBLIC HEARING REGARDING U.S. 50 HWY CORRIDOR
MoDOT Kansas City will be hosting a public hearing regarding future U.S. 50 corridor safety improvements from east of Route 58 to, and including, Business 50. The hearing will take place from 4 p.m. to 7 p.m. on Tuesday, June 6 at the Warrensburg Municipal Chamber located at 200 South Holden Street, Warrensburg, MO 64093. The project plans include closing the median cross overs and constructing J turns at various locations along the corridor.
